#f538ff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f538ff is composed of 96.1% red, 22% green and 100%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.9% cyan, 78% magenta, 0%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 297 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 61%. #f538ff color hex could be obtained by blending #ff70ff with #eb00ff. Closest websafe color is: #ff33ff.

Shades and Tints of #f538ff
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100011 is the darkest color, while #fffc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#f538ff
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a294a3 is the less saturated color, while #f538ff is the most saturated one.
